How Far Have Women Come in 30 yrs? DISCONNECTED is a modern, historical novel about the Coming of Age OF women, for women...

Rachel is an artist, a writer, a romantic, and in 1990s L.A, at 33, she's still searching for a knight to save her from a barren life. A woman of her time, she sought a partner in marriage, to stand side by side, not behind the man, as most men required back then.

Then along came Lee.

DISCONNECTED exposes the recent past by those who lived it. The story reveals the antiquated roles expected of women, and the impossible standards of heroin thin, and perfectly chic, all while pursuing a career and raising a family--issues most women still face today.

Deemed a "Novel Memoir," by the author, in defense of James Frey on Oprah, DISCONNECTED is a thought-provoking Woman's Read that will linger long after being read.
